10,853
edits
No edit summary |
No edit summary |
||
Line 1: | Line 1: | ||
'''Schedule Board''', also called '''Scheduler''', is one of the main components of [[Resco Routes]] and [[Resco Inspections]]. It provides a drag-and-drop interface for managing the people working in the field. You can schedule tasks for each resource manually, oversee the free resources, display the history of the performed tasks, filter resources by skill or territory, or you can let the app manage and optimize tasks automatically. | '''Schedule Board''', also called '''Scheduler''', is one of the main components of [[Resco Routes]] and [[Resco Inspections]]. It provides a drag-and-drop interface for managing the people working in the field. You can schedule tasks for each resource manually, oversee the free resources, display the history of the performed tasks, filter resources by skill or territory, or you can let the app manage and optimize tasks automatically. | ||
Schedule Board is best used on larger screens. You can launch it from your backend in your computer's browser, or it can be embedded into Resco mobile apps for users with the role schedule manager (again, we recommend using a mobile device with larger screen, such as a tablet, or use the Windows version of the app on your computer). | |||
See also: https://www.resco.net/field-service-guide/ | See also: https://www.resco.net/field-service-guide/ | ||
Line 7: | Line 7: | ||
== Key features == | == Key features == | ||
* Web-based tool with drag-and-drop interface to plan and distribute appointments and tasks to staff in the field | * Web-based tool with drag-and-drop interface to plan and distribute appointments and tasks to staff in the field | ||
* Notifications about exceptional events – delays, | * Notifications about exceptional events – delays, canceled visits, etc. | ||
* Tracking real-time progress – if anyone will be finishing sooner than originally expected, the manager can re-assign jobs to balance workloads throughout the day | * Tracking real-time progress – if anyone will be finishing sooner than originally expected, the manager can re-assign jobs to balance workloads throughout the day | ||
Line 18: | Line 18: | ||
* From Dynamics: Log in to Dynamics and go to '''Settings > MobileCRM > Inspections''', then select '''Scheduler'''. | * From Dynamics: Log in to Dynamics and go to '''Settings > MobileCRM > Inspections''', then select '''Scheduler'''. | ||
Alternatively, schedule board can be launched from the app. First, use Woodford to edit an app project and add the | Alternatively, the schedule board can be launched from the app. First, use Woodford to edit an app project and add the schedule board to your [[home screen]]. | ||
[[File:Schedule board.png|600px]] | [[File:Schedule board.png|600px]] | ||
Line 26: | Line 26: | ||
When you launch the schedule board from the server, you might encounter the error: ''Mobile project has no Scheduler configured. Contact System Admin.'' | When you launch the schedule board from the server, you might encounter the error: ''Mobile project has no Scheduler configured. Contact System Admin.'' | ||
Schedule board is only available to user who is granted a specific project, created from the Schedule Manager project template. Create a project from this template, assign it the user’s security role and make sure the project has the highest priority among projects available for the user’s security roles, and then the user can open the schedule board. | |||
If this does not help, make sure that the | If this does not help, make sure that the schedule board in Woodford has the name '''Default'''. | ||
== Set up your timetable == | == Set up your timetable == | ||
Line 67: | Line 67: | ||
== Schedule tasks == | == Schedule tasks == | ||
You can schedule tasks manually, or you can let | You can schedule tasks manually, or you can let schedule board to optimize tasks automatically. | ||
=== Manual scheduling === | === Manual scheduling === | ||
Line 98: | Line 98: | ||
=== Violations === | === Violations === | ||
Violations are pointed out when the | Violations are pointed out when the Schedule board detects that a task violates a rule. The following rules are checked: | ||
* Resource Availability: A task must have a gap of at least [travel to] minutes from the previous location and [travel from] minutes to the next location. | * Resource Availability: A task must have a gap of at least [travel to] minutes from the previous location and [travel from] minutes to the next location. | ||
Line 153: | Line 153: | ||
* Risks – number of unscheduled tasks in jeopardy (because the due date for scheduling is close) | * Risks – number of unscheduled tasks in jeopardy (because the due date for scheduling is close) | ||
== Customize your | == Customize your schedule board == | ||
[[File:Schedule board settings.png|thumb|right|302px]] | [[File:Schedule board settings.png|thumb|right|302px]] | ||
Click the hamburger button in the top right corner to show or hide schedule board settings. Modify the options as needed, your changes are saved automatically. | Click the hamburger button in the top right corner to show or hide schedule board settings. Modify the options as needed, your changes are saved automatically. | ||
Line 161: | Line 161: | ||
=== Define custom views === | === Define custom views === | ||
Select which of the entity views defined in Woodford is used in the | Select which of the entity views defined in Woodford is used in the schedule board for: | ||
* Scheduled Task View | * Scheduled Task View | ||
* Source (Unscheduled Task) View | * Source (Unscheduled Task) View | ||
Line 168: | Line 168: | ||
=== Timetable settings === | === Timetable settings === | ||
; Working hours: Restrict the time interval that should be displayed | ; Working hours: Restrict the time interval that should be displayed on the schedule board and available for tasks. | ||
; Show completed or canceled tasks: Clear to hide completed and canceled tasks. | ; Show completed or canceled tasks: Clear to hide completed and canceled tasks. | ||
; Show weekends: Clear if you don't need show weekends. | ; Show weekends: Clear if you don't need show weekends. | ||
Line 176: | Line 176: | ||
=== Filter skills and territories === | === Filter skills and territories === | ||
If you enabled skills and territories in Woodford ( | If you enabled skills and territories in Woodford (schedule board configuration, Resource tab), you can now filter your available resources by skill or territory. | ||
Lists on both tabs support multi-selection; you can select one or more options. If you don't want to filter by skills or territories, select '''All'''. | Lists on both tabs support multi-selection; you can select one or more options. If you don't want to filter by skills or territories, select '''All'''. | ||
Line 182: | Line 182: | ||
=== Drag & drop scheduling === | === Drag & drop scheduling === | ||
; Drag and drop behavior: Select what happens when you drag a task onto the time table: | ; Drag and drop behavior: Select what happens when you drag a task onto the time table: Schedule board can either accept your choice of time slot and resource, accept your resource but optimize time slots (reorder tasks if practical), or fully optimize tasks for all resources. | ||
; Auto-schedule options | ; Auto-schedule options | ||
Line 202: | Line 202: | ||
== Configure in Woodford == | == Configure in Woodford == | ||
Administrators can use the [[Woodford]] tool for additional customization of the | Administrators can use the [[Woodford]] tool for additional customization of the schedule board. You can set this up for each app project; select '''PIM > Scheduler''' from the '''Project''' menu. | ||
You can create multiple schedule boards. Only one schedule board can be started from the backend (called "Default"), but you can add the other schedule boards to the [[home screen]] of your app and launch them from there. | You can create multiple schedule boards. Only one schedule board can be started from the backend (called "Default"), but you can add the other schedule boards to the [[home screen]] of your app and launch them from there. |